Tourist reportedly guide goes missing in Gulmarg, searches launched

GULMARG: The authorities launched a rescue operation after a tourist has reportedly gone missing in, the famous tourist destination Gulmarg – in north Kashmir’s Baramulla district on Wednesday.

Reports said that a tourist guide namely Firdous Ahmad Bhat son of Ghulam Mohammad Bhat of Katipora Tangmarg went missing when accompanied by a group of tourists while they were trekking from Kangdori towards Gulmarg.

The ‘guide’ has halted on the way while asking the tourists to continue the movement. The tourists, on not finding him, reached out to the police informing them of the person had gone missing.

Confirming it, a police official told that on receiving the information, a rescue operation was launched to trace the missing person. “There are at least three police teams besides the army and locals involved in the search operation”, he said. (GNS)
